Space Shuttle Discovery

Share on Facebook  Share on Twitter  google plus  Share on Pinterest

Space Shuttle <em>Discovery</em>

Discovery completed the 9-day, 19-hour, 13-minute and 1-second long STS-96 mission, the first to dock with the International Space Station (ISS).

NASA Source

Image Number: KSC-99PP-0633
Credit: NASA
For print or commercial use, please contact: NASA

Large JPEG (1750 x 2617 pixels)